For detecting human interleukins in serum, plasma, and cell culture samples

The BD CBA Human IL-9 Flex Set is a bead-based immunoassay capable of measuring human interleukin-9 (IL-9) in serum, plasma, and cell culture supernatant samples. Human reactivity was determined by testing samples with the BD CBA Human IL-9 Flex Set.

  • Reactivity: Human
  • Capture Bead and PE Detection Reagent components formulated to a 50x concentration for multiplex use
  • Standard component is lyophilized
  • When reconstituted in 4.0mL assay diluent, standard has a protein concentration of 2500pg/mL
  • Must be used in conjunction with a BD CBA Human Soluble Protein Master Buffer Kit, flow cytometer, FCAP Array™ Software
